Insurance is a financial product that provides protection against risks and uncertainties. It is a contract between an individual or an organization and an insurance company in which the former pays a premium to the latter in exchange for coverage against a specified set of risks.
The concept of the insurance taking is based on the idea of risk-sharing. Insurance companies pool the premiums of their policyholders, and in case of a loss or damage, pay out claims to the affected parties. This helps individuals and businesses manage the financial impact of unexpected events, such as accidents, illness, theft, natural disasters, and other risks.
There are many types of insurance products available, each designed to meet specific needs and requirements. Some of the most well known types of insurance that include:
-
Health insurance – This provides coverage for medical expenses, including doctor visits, hospitalization, and prescription drugs.
-
Auto insurance – This provides coverage for damages and liabilities associated with car accidents, theft, and other incidents involving motor vehicles.
-
Homeowners insurance – This provides coverage for damages and liabilities associated with a home, including damage from natural disasters, theft, and other incidents.
-
Life insurance – This provides financial protection to beneficiaries in the event of the policyholder’s death.
-
Disability insurance – This provides coverage for loss of income due to disability.
Insurance policies typically have certain terms and conditions, which must be adhered to for the policyholder to be eligible for coverage. These terms may include payment of premiums on time, reporting claims promptly, and complying with certain safety or health regulations.
The cost of insurance premiums is based on the level of risk that the insurer is assuming. Factors that may impact the cost of premiums include the type of insurance, the level of coverage, the policyholder’s age and health, and the likelihood of claims.
